Saudi Arabia Invests in Digital Initiatives to Boost Economic Growth

by admin477351

Saudi Arabia has embarked on a series of initiatives to bolster digital well-being and advocate for the mindful use of technology. These efforts, spearheaded by the Communications, Space and Technology Commission in collaboration with the King Abdulaziz Center for World Culture (Ithra), are part of a comprehensive plan to enhance the nation’s digital sustainability framework. The initiatives, unveiled through a memorandum of understanding, are set to scrutinize the impact of digital technologies on both individuals and society at large.

Central to these initiatives is the exploration of digital technology’s influence, which will be carried out through a combination of research, studies, and academic endeavors. To further this objective, workshops involving international organizations will be conducted, aiming to elevate awareness regarding digital well-being. This multifaceted approach is crafted to facilitate knowledge dissemination and to refine decision-making processes related to technology usage.

A significant component of these programs is the emphasis on policy development, which seeks to ensure the responsible and sustainable deployment of digital technologies. By fostering an environment that supports informed decision-making, these initiatives aim to lay a foundation for future technological advancements that align with ethical standards and societal needs.

These efforts are in harmony with the broader goals outlined in Saudi Vision 2030, a strategic framework intended to transition the nation towards a more sustainable and technologically sophisticated society. By integrating digital well-being into the national agenda, Saudi Arabia is positioning itself as a leader in the responsible management of digital transformation.
